About the Role
Reporting to the Director Community Prosperity, you will lead a multidisciplinary department responsible for:
Community Development
Economic Development
Tourism and Visitor Services
Strategic Planning
Community Planning
Major Projects
Investment Attraction
Renewable Energy Engagement
Business Development
Corporate Planning
You'll provide leadership to a talented team while working closely with Councillors, Executive Leadership, government agencies, industry and community stakeholders to deliver initiatives that improve liveability, strengthen local businesses and attract investment into the Northern Grampians.
This is a role where relationships matter just as much as technical expertise.
